Dead coin battery

young-couple-holding-the-keys-of-a-new-car-select-2023-04-03-23-35-08-utc-scaled.jpgThe key fob that you use for your skoda octavia 3 key programming super is equipped with a coin-sized battery. It is responsible for sending signals to the receiver module of the car. The remote control won't work if this battery is not functioning. It won't be able to lock or unlock the vehicle. This is a fairly easy issue to resolve. There are many reasons the key fob will not function, such as a dead battery, signal interference or a malfunctioning chip.

The first thing to look at is the battery. If it's drained and replaced, you should replace it with a new one. Use a battery that has the same voltage, size and specification as the original. Make sure that the contacts of the battery are free of corrosion and are clean.

Another common cause of a malfunctioning remote is a damaged or worn button. If you've dropped your key fob on the ground and it has a chip that is damaged, it can cause damage to the internal chip. It might not be obvious but the key fob won't longer function properly.

In addition, the remote control may suffer from signal interference. Interference can occur due to objects such as bad weather, objects, and transmitters in the same frequency band near your car. If the superior remote on your skoda key isn't working you can try moving it away from the source. If this doesn't work the chip may be damaged and you'll be required to purchase a new key fob.

It's possible that the key fob that you have on your skoda superlative might be defective. It could have a dead coin battery, a faulty receiver module, or an adrift electronic chip. If you're confident that the issue isn't due to another factor then replace the battery or use a spare keyfob in order to determine whether the issue persists.

To change the battery, pull the housing portion of the transmitter using your thumb. You can also use a flat-head screwdriver. Replace the battery with a new CR2032 in the correct direction, making sure that the '+" symbol is facing down. After reassembling the transmitter click it into place, and replace the battery cover. If the key fob still doesn't work, resynchronise it by pressing any button on the remote within a minute. If this doesn't solve the issue, the key may be defective and should be replaced by an expert.
